The Smart Forecast option allows you to display current
weather conditions based on your own prediction. For
example, if the rate of change of pressure is increasing
rapidly, the weather is generally clearing. If the rate of
change of rainfall is increasing, light rain, rain or heavy
rain can be displayed. Fog or mist can be displayed based
on temperature and humidity.

Boolean settings allow you to set conditions based on
multiple parameters defined in the Smart Forecast section.
Note that the Smart Forecast parameters need not be active
to be used in the Boolean Settings.
You can program Virtual Weather Station to play a wav
sound, launch an executable or send an EMail when a
specific alarm condition occurs. For example, play a wind
chime when the wind speed limit is exceeded, a lightning
sound when the rain rate is exceeded, or a bird chirp when
the temperature is high enough to open windows in the
house. In addition, you can run an executable or batch file
when a condition is exceeded.
